Understanding Google Ranking

Google employs a complex set of metrics to sift through billions of web pages swiftly, aiming to deliver the most relevant and valuable results in response to user queries. Websites earn their ranking through Google’s algorithmic evaluation, which considers various factors to assess quality, relevance, and usefulness concerning search queries.

Step #1: Enhance Your On-Site SEO

On-page SEO represents one of the quickest routes to elevate your Google rankings. Optimizing your page takes just minutes and can yield noticeable ranking improvements within days.

Key Tactics for On-Site Optimization:

Position your target keyword prominently in the title tag.

Ensure your content exceeds 1800 words, as longer content tends to rank better.

Incorporate your keyword 2-3 times within your content.

Step #2: Integrate LSI Keywords

LSI (Latent Semantic Indexing) keywords are a sophisticated on-page SEO technique proven to be highly effective. These keywords are semantically related to your page’s topic and help Google ascertain content relevance and quality.

Step #3: Monitor Technical SEO

While technical SEO issues are rare, they can significantly impact your site’s SEO performance if neglected. Keep a close watch on key technical aspects such as mobile optimization and site loading speed to ensure optimal performance.

Step #4: Align Content with Search Intent

Understanding and aligning with user search intent is paramount for SEO success. Tailor your content to precisely match what users are searching for to enhance your chances of ranking higher.

Step #5: Decrease Bounce Rate

Reducing bounce rate signals to Google that your site provides valuable content. Improve the above-the-fold area of your page, optimize page structure for ease of navigation, and enrich content with visuals to engage visitors and lower bounce rates.

Step #6: Identify Additional Target Keywords

Regularly review the queries you rank for and identify new keywords to target. Optimize your content around these keywords to further expand your organic reach.

Step #7: Create High-Quality Content

Craft compelling, informative, and visually appealing content to capture user attention and encourage engagement. Incorporate images, videos, charts, and infographics to enhance content appeal and effectiveness.
